- At the Edge of the World's instance of is recorded as film[3].
- At the Edge of the World was directed by Dan Stone[4].
- At the Edge of the World was directed by Patrick Gambuti Jr.[5].
- At the Edge of the World's genre is documentary film[6].
- A cast member of At the Edge of the World was Paul Watson[7].
- The original language of At the Edge of the World was English[8].
- At the Edge of the World's review score is recorded as 87%[9].
- At the Edge of the World's review score is recorded as 6.5/10[10].
- At the Edge of the World's country of origin is recorded as United States[11].
- At the Edge of the World was released on January 1, 2008[12].
- At the Edge of the World's official website is recorded as http://www.attheedgeoftheworld.com[13].
- At the Edge of the World's main subject is whaling[14].
